BMW classic vehicles have a paint code placard located on the driver side strut tower. To locate, open the hood and face the rear of the vehicle. There is a narrow, rectangular placard containing the paint name (labeled in German) and just below that, the paint code. Classic paint codes typically contain 3-4 numbers.
